摘要
The nanomaterial is very popular in recent years. In this article, a new hybrid system by nickel oxide-modified Ag NPs/CNFs has been successfully produced by combining the electrospinning technique and calcination. Different proportions of nickel nitrate were mixed into the solution and the influence on the morphological structure of Ag nanoparticles was investigated, and then composite nanofibers were investigated, which indicated that Ag nanoparticles and NiO nanoparticles were uniform in size and dispersed homogeneously in the carbon nanofibers by different characterizations.
